  • I'm receiving all notifications, but only when I open my iPad, then I get them all at once...? How do I get the notifications immediately?

    I'm receiving all my notifications, but only when I open my iPad, then I get them all at once. Why am I not getting them immediatlely?

    Is this a wifi-only iPad?  If so, and unless it is plugged in, when you sleep the device, it shuts off the wifi radio to save battery power.  When you wake up the device, the wifi radio is re-activated, it connects and gets your notifications.  That is perfectly normal and simply a function of the design of the device.  The wifi will not shut off if the device is plugged into a power outlet (no need to conserve power then).
    A 3G iPad would allow for push notifications, if the 3G connection was left on all the time.
    P.S. if you do have a 3G iPad and have 3G enabled all the time, then I do not know why it is not working.

  • My macbook shut off and wont turn back on.  Im pretty sure it is charging.  The LED light is on but only when the laptop is closed.  Im in grad school and have lots saved.  Please Help!

    My macbook shut off and wont turn back on. Im pretty sure it is charging. The LED light is on but only when the laptop is closed. Im in grad school and have lots saved. Please Help!

    ronicr76,
    First it would be helpful if you post the exact model, year and OS version you have.
    > The LED light is on but only when the laptop is closed<
    So that light is the sleep indicator and tells us that the laptop is going to sleep when you close the lid. That would be normal behavior so the machine is still working. Possibly you're experiencing a backlight failure. With the machine supposedly "on" use a flashlight to carefully examine the screen. Do you see the desktop? Yes? machine is still running and something is wrong with the backlight.
    You should immediately backup your computer or at the very least pull vital files off. With the computer hooked to another Mac (The way this is done depends on the exact MacBook, E.g.FireWire 800 to FireWire 800.) Then you restart the computer and hold the "t" key down. This puts your MacBook into "target mode":
    How to use and troubleshoot FireWire target disk mode
    Once your files are off try an SMC reset:
    Intel-based Macs: Resetting the System Management Controller (SMC)
    Are you able to get the backlight back on by opening and closing the display? Yes? Broken backlight cable refer to qualified service place. Even if it doesn't come on and you can still see the desktop with a flashlight it is still probably the backlight. Could be the a backlight problem also.
